Multiple reports say China’s newest aircraft carrier, the Fujian, sails through the Taiwan Strait. Taiwan’s Defense Ministry is cited across outlets as the source of the claim. The reports state that the carrier—described as China’s most powerful and newest aircraft carrier—transits the strait as part of a movement observed by Taiwan’s authorities.
The articles provide no additional details on the carrier’s route, timing beyond the fact of the passage, or whether any aircraft launched or exercises were conducted during the transit. They also do not include a response from Beijing in the provided summaries.
